RBI Grade B Phase 1 consists of four sections Reasoning, English, Quantitative Aptitude, and General Awareness. The total number of questions asked from these 4 sections is 200 questions. Candidates should check the RBI Grade B Syllabus for Phase 1 to know topics in detail compiled in a table.
RBI Grade B Syllabus for Phase 1 | |||
English | Quantitative Aptitude | Reasoning | General Awareness |
Grammar | Time and Work | Puzzles | Banking & Financial Awareness |
Vocabulary | Mensuration | Seating Arrangement | Monetary Policies |
Error Spotting | Average, Ratio, Percentages | Directions and Distance | Economic Terms |
Comprehension | Speed, Distance and Time | Data Sufficiency | Current Affairs |
Passage Making | Mixture and Allegations | Blood Relations | Financial & Economics News |
Jumble Words | Permutation and Combination | Syllogism | Static GK |
Fill in the Blanks | Data Interpretation | Coding-Decoding | Government Schemes, Agreement & Deals |
Sentence Framing | Probability | Inequality | Banking terms, rates, processes |
The Phase 2 exam is RBI Grade B which consists of three papers such as Paper 1: Economic & Social Issues, Paper 2: English, and Paper 3: Economic & Social Issues. Topic-wise RBI Grade B Syllabus is compiled for Phase 2 in the table.
RBI Grade B Syllabus 2024 for Phase 2 | |
Subject | Syllabus |
Paper 1 Economic & Social Issues | Growth and Development Measurement of growth: National Income and per capita income Sustainable Development and Environmental issues Poverty Alleviation and Employment Generation in India Economic Reforms in India IMF and World Bank Monetary and Fiscal Policy Industrial and Labour Policy Regional Economic Cooperation Multiculturalism Social Culture in India Urbanization and Migration Gender Issues Demographic Trends Privatization Role of Economic Planning Balance of Payments Globalization Opening up of the Indian Economy International Economic Institutions Social Justice Positive Discrimination in favor of the underprivileged Social Sectors in India Social Movements Indian Political System Human Development Health & Education |
Paper 2 English | Essay Writing Precis Writing Reading Comprehension |
Paper 3 Finance | Finance Financial System Regulations of Banks & Financial Institutions Financial Institutions – SIDBI, EXIM, NABARD, NHB, etc, Banking System in India Financial Markets Primary and Secondary Markets Reserve Bank of India- functions, and conduct monetary policy Risk Management in Banking Sector Basics of Derivatives Forward, Futures, and Swap Changing Landscape of Banking sector Public Sector Reforms Portfolio Investment Recent Developments in the Financial Sector Public Sector Reforms Union Budget Role of e-governance in addressing the issues of corruption and inefficiency in the government sector Direct and Indirect taxes GST 13th Financial Commission & GST Finance Commission Fiscal Responsibility and Budget Management Act (FRBM) Disinvestments Financial Inclusion- use of technology Alternate source of finance Private and social cost-benefit Public-Private Partnership Corporate Governance in Banking Sector Inflation Definition Trends, estimates, consequences, and remedies (control): WPI, CPI – components, and trends |
Paper 3 Management | Management The Management Processes; Planning, Organisation, Staffing, Directing, and Controlling The Role of a Manager in an Organization Leadership: The Tasks of a Leader; Leadership Styles Performance Appraisal, Potential appraisal, Leadership Theories Goals of HRD Human Resource Development Successful Leader vs Effective Leader Concept of HRD and development Feedback and Performance Counseling Training and Development Career Planning Employee Welfare Rewards Motivation, Morale & Incentives Theories of Motivation How Managers Motivate Concept of Morale Factors Determining Morale Role of Incentives in Building Morale Communication Steps in the Communication Process Communication Channels Oral vs Written Communication Barriers to Communication Role of Information Technology Verbal vs Nonverbal Communication Upward, Downward & Lateral Communication Corporate Governance Mechanisms of Corporate Governance Factors Affecting Corporate Governance |
The last and final round in the selection process is the interview. In RBI Grade B, the interview round carries a weightage of 75 marks. A final merit list of shortlisted candidates is prepared based on aggregate marks scored in Phase 1+Phase 2+Interview. The interview round of selected candidates is conducted after qualifying Phase 1 & 2. Intimation to appear in RBI Grade B Interview is send on registered email addresses of candidates.
The selection process of RBI Grade B comprises three stages Phase 1, Phase 2, and interview. Candidates have to qualify for these three stages of the selection process to become RBI Grade B Officer.
